When you set the rent for your furnished apartment, be careful not to price yourself out of the marketplace. If you establish the rent too high, you may not have the ability to lease the apartment to anyone. If you're concerned about your furnishings, you may be better off to sell or store them and rent the flat unfurnished. Generally speaking, you should establish the rent based on your own expenses to own and keep the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return on your own investment. For instance, if it costs you $15,000 per year to possess and preserve the property, and you desire to make $5,000 per year on the property, the yearly rent should be $20,000, or about $1,675 per month. Compare that price to charge rent that will meet your needs, taking into account furnishings and the characteristics of your property, and other rents in the place yet still be competitive.

It is wise to supply the tenant with an itemized list of the things included in the flat lease to protect your investment when renting a furnished flat. Be very specific; record the number of plates, bowls, and cups, for example, and describe things as correctly as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if the tenant chooses the piece with him when he moves out, or if it is dam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ear. Signal if the replacement cost will be required out of the security deposit, or if the renter will have to pay you directly for the things. Have so there are no surprises when the rental comes to a conclusion the tenant sign a copy of this inventory.

If you rent a house or apartment that is furnished, whether it's f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ronic equipment, and accessories or contains just some basic furniture, you can charge tenants higher rent. You'd to purchase the items which are furnishing the house, and will have to replace those items if they can be damaged or destroyed. Those costs will be recouped by a higher monthly rent. It really is up to you as the landlord to decide how much more you desire to charge for the furnishings, but normally the increased cost will be based by owners on style and the state of the furnishings. For example, a property which includes a brand new, modern living room set is worth more than one that comprises mismatched pieces with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could ask for a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can assist you to cover the costs of replacing or fixing the things in the furnished flat if they are damaged. Before collecting the security deposit, though check with your state laws. Some states have laws regulating security deposits and what landlords can charge. Should you not wish to contain it in the security deposit, you could also charge another cleaning fee for the rental, to cover the costs of cleaning curtains, bedding, furniture and other items.

Any service that incurs a fee should be included in the lease, including cellphone usage, garbage, laundry, housekeeping, and parking. Occasionally, discretionary services are available, like daily housekeeping services in addition to cleaning upon departure. These should be, at a minimum, listed on the lease in case the vacationers choose to make use of the service after they arrive. Expectancies about the utilization of the property should also be clearly indicated in the lease or via a procedures guide referenced in the contract. Who cleans the grill? Who takes the garbage out and where does it go? Should the vacationers or by housekeeping strip the sheets? Must the dishes be washed before housekeeping arrives? All of these are issues which should be addressed to ensure a smooth holiday and prevent battles over the stay and the lease.

Times and the dates of departure and arrival are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To avoid v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is normally a comparatively short window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art late or early. It's, therefore, important to contain eventuality requests in the lease, signifying both a process and a cost to shift agreed-upon strategies.
